实现基于配置单的注册表的简单示例? 我有一个appliaction,我应该保持音量值的上下,每当我启动或关闭应用程序,为此我遇到基于蜂巢的注册表。但是不知道如何实施以及如何使用?
请回复 提前致谢
答案 0 :(得分:3)
您可以先阅读这篇文章:http://geekswithblogs.net/BruceEitman/archive/2009/08/11/windows-ce-what-is-hive-registry.aspx,然后阅读setting the Hive Based Registry上的MSDN文章。
不要更改公共代码,只需在您的platform.reg中进行更改,它们就会对common.reg文件产生影响。
基本上,您需要在; HIVE BOOT SECTION
+ ; END HIVE BOOT SECTION
中封装启动时必须的所有注册表设置(不要将其误认为是普通的reg文件注释 - 它是一个构建系统的标志。)
看一下MAINSTONEIII的BSP,它应该在 WINCE600 \ PLATFORM \ MAINSTONEIII \ FILES 中实现。
您需要的另一个选择是将配置文件保存在持久存储上 - 在我看来,这似乎是一个更简单的解决方案,如果您只想为卷设置使用持久注册表,则更加充分。